Création de visualisations et de graphiques

Cette page explique comment créer des graphiques et des diagrammes basés sur les résultats d'une requête, pour présenter vos données sous leur meilleur jour. Looker garde ensemble les détails de vos requêtes et données de configuration des visualisations. Lorsque vous partagez une requête, les destinataires reçoivent votre visuel en même temps que les données.

Lorsque vous créez une visualisation, il est utile de comprendre ce qu'est une série de données. Une série de données est un ensemble de points de données associés représentés sur un graphique. Par exemple, le nombre de commandes qui sont passées chaque jour pour une plage de dates est une série. Dans un graphique à colonnes, chaque série est représentée par des colonnes de la même couleur ; dans un graphique linéaire, chaque série est représentée par une seule ligne, et ainsi de suite. Vous pouvez consulter la liste des séries de votre graphique dans l'onglet Séries du menu Modifier. Le nom de chaque série de données apparaît également en tant que légende du graphique, si vous choisissez d'afficher une légende.

Guide rapide

Vous pouvez ajouter un visuel attrayant à n'importe quel jeu de résultats de requête d'une exploration.

  1. Créez et exécutez votre requête.
  2. Ouvrez l'onglet Visualisation.
  3. Sélectionnez le type de visualisation le plus adapté à vos données. Pour accéder à d'autres options, sélectionnez à droite des options de visualisation affichées.

    Le type de visualisation que vous sélectionnez détermine la manière dont Looker représente chaque série de données dans votre graphique.

  4. Sélectionnez Modifier pour configurer les paramètres des options de visualisation. Vous pouvez, par exemple, attribuer un nom et organiser les axes du graphique, choisir la position et le type de chaque série de données, ou modifier la palette de couleurs du graphique.

Vous pouvez personnaliser davantage la visualisation en indiquant les dimensions et mesures à inclure dans le visuel. S'il manque des valeurs clés dans vos données, vous pouvez demander à Looker de renseigner ces valeurs dans la partie correspondante de la visualisation.

Personnalisation d'une visualisation avec des paramètres graphiques

Vous pouvez personnaliser une visualisation pour rendre vos données plus lisibles et leur donner un style visuel. Sélectionnez Modifier dans la barre Visualisation pour afficher le menu "Édition", puis modifiez les paramètres pour obtenir le résultat qui vous convient.

Les paramètres du menu "Édition" varient en fonction du type de visualisation. Pour consulter les options de visualisation disponibles pour un type de visualisation particulier, sélectionnez-le sur la page de documentation Types de visualisation.

Utilisation de plusieurs types de visualisation dans un même graphique

Les graphiques peuvent inclure plusieurs types de visualisations. Par exemple, vous pouvez créer un graphique utilisant à la fois des lignes et des colonnes:

Pour créer un graphique comprenant plusieurs types de visualisation, après avoir créé une visualisation initiale, procédez comme suit:

  1. Sélectionnez le bouton Modifier pour afficher les options de personnalisation.
  2. Sélectionnez l'onglet Séries.
  3. Dans la section Personnalisations, une entrée apparaît pour chaque série du graphique. Sélectionnez la flèche située à côté de la série pour afficher ses options de personnalisation.
  4. Dans la zone Type, sélectionnez le type de visualisation à utiliser pour cette série.

Dans les graphiques contenant des séries de plusieurs types, celles représentées sous forme de courbes et de nuages de points sont toujours affichées en haut, suivies des graphiques en aires, des histogrammes et des graphiques à barres.

Pour modifier l'ordre de superposition des séries de colonnes, de barres et d'aires, modifiez leur position dans la table de données, puis cliquez sur le bouton Exécuter. La série située le plus à gauche s'affiche en haut et celle située le plus à droite, en bas.

Création de graphiques empilés avec plusieurs types de visualisations

Vous pouvez placer des séries empilées dans un graphique comportant plusieurs types de visualisations. Les séries du même type que le graphique que vous avez sélectionné dans l'onglet Visualisation sont empilées les unes sur les autres, contrairement aux autres. Par exemple, dans un histogramme, les séries de colonnes s'empilent, mais pas les séries linéaires.

Pour créer un graphique comme celui-ci, procédez comme suit:

  1. Créez et exécutez une requête avec plusieurs séries. Pour ce faire, vous pouvez utiliser plusieurs mesures ou un pivot.
  2. Dans l'onglet Visualisation, sélectionnez un type de graphique cartésien (à l'exception du graphique en boîte et des cascades d'annonces).
  3. Ouvrez le menu Modifier.
  4. Dans l'onglet Trace, sous Positionnement de la série, sélectionnez Empilé. Cette option empile toutes les séries dans ce type de graphique cartésien.
  5. Dans l'onglet Séries, sous Personnalisations, développez la série dont vous souhaitez modifier le type de graphique.
  6. Pour chaque série à modifier, sélectionnez l'une des options disponibles dans le champ Type. Vous pouvez sélectionner différents types de graphiques pour chaque série.
  7. Par défaut, toutes les séries sont ajoutées à l'axe de gauche. Si vous souhaitez utiliser différents axes Y pour la série empilée et l'autre série, ouvrez l'onglet Y, puis faites glisser la série à modifier des sections Axes de droite vers la section Axes de gauche. Vous pouvez également utiliser plusieurs axes Y ou X.

Masquer des champs dans les visualisations

Looker ajoute toutes les dimensions et mesures renvoyées par une requête à n'importe quelle visualisation. Dans certains cas, vous pouvez ne chercher à toutes les afficher dans le graphique. Il existe plusieurs méthodes pour masquer des champs:

  1. Désactivez temporairement un champ lorsque vous consultez une visualisation. Cela se fait par le biais de la légende de la visualisation.
  2. masquer complètement un champ dans la visualisation. Pour ce faire, utilisez le menu en forme de roue dentée dans le tableau de données.
  3. Permettez à un champ de rester disponible pour la visualisation, mais désactivez-le par défaut dans la visualisation. Pour ce faire, modifiez la visualisation.

Désactivation temporaire d'un champ dans une visualisation

Pour masquer temporairement une ou plusieurs séries d'une visualisation, sélectionnez la série que vous souhaitez masquer dans la légende de la visualisation. Le nom de la série que vous sélectionnez sera grisé dans la légende et la visualisation sera mise à jour pour exclure les données de la visualisation.

Pour afficher la série, sélectionnez de nouveau son nom dans la légende.

Cette méthode de masquage des séries n'est pas permanente lorsque vous visualisez la visualisation dans une présentation enregistrée ou un tableau de bord.

Masquage complet d'un champ dans une visualisation

Pour masquer complètement un ou plusieurs champs de la visualisation, procédez comme suit:

  1. Dans le tableau de données, sélectionnez l'icône en forme de roue dentée située dans l'angle supérieur droit de la colonne de la série que vous souhaitez masquer.
  2. Sélectionnez Masquer ce champ dans la visualisation.

Désactiver une série par défaut dans une visualisation

Pour désactiver une série par défaut, procédez comme suit:

  1. Si la visualisation est un Look enregistré ou dans une vignette de tableau de bord, passez en mode Édition pour la vignette ou le Look du tableau de bord.
  2. Dans la légende de la visualisation, cliquez sur le ou les noms de la série que vous souhaitez désactiver. Lorsque cette option est désactivée, la couleur de la série devient grise dans la légende et les données disparaissent du graphique.
  3. Enregistrez vos modifications pour définir l'état désactivé par défaut.

Les spectateurs peuvent sélectionner le nom de la série dans la légende pour la réactiver temporairement.

Masquer des données dans une visualisation croisée

Lorsque vous visualisez des résultats d'exploration croisée, un seul champ est divisé en plusieurs séries. Par exemple, dans la visualisation de la section Créer des graphiques empilés avec plusieurs types de visualisations de cette page de documentation, le champ Nombre de commandes est divisé en trois séries: Accessoires - Nombre de commandes, Robes - Nombre de commandes et Hoodies et sweat-shirts de mode - Nombre de commandes.

Chaque série créée à partir d'un champ croisé dynamique peut être masquée individuellement en utilisant deux des techniques que vous pouvez utiliser pour les séries non croisées, comme suit:

De plus, pour masquer complètement une série individuelle, vous pouvez utiliser l'option de menu en forme de roue dentée spécifique aux résultats croisés dynamiques, Masquer cette colonne dans la visualisation, qui est décrite dans la section suivante.

Utilisation du menu en forme de roue dentée dans le tableau de données pour masquer complètement une série

Vous pouvez utiliser le menu Outils dans la table de données d'une exploration pour masquer des colonnes (séries) de données spécifiques dans une visualisation croisée.

Pour masquer une colonne de données spécifique d'une visualisation, procédez comme suit:

  1. Sélectionnez l'icône en forme de roue dentée de la colonne en haut de la colonne dans le tableau de données.
  2. Sélectionnez Masquer cette colonne dans la visualisation dans le menu déroulant.

Les données des colonnes pour lesquelles vous avez choisi cette option ne s'afficheront pas dans la visualisation, et les séries ne s'afficheront pas dans la légende de la visualisation. Toutefois, les autres séries créées à partir du champ parent seront toujours affichées. Par exemple, dans les données présentées ici, sélectionner Masquer cette colonne dans la visualisation pour la série 10 à 19 - Nombre d'utilisateurs n'a aucune incidence sur les autres colonnes, tandis que l'autre série Nombre d'utilisateurs reste affichée.

Utilisation du menu en forme de roue dentée dans le tableau de données pour masquer complètement un champ

Dans les résultats de tableaux croisés dynamiques, le menu en forme de roue dentée des colonnes contient également l'option Masquer ce champ dans la visualisation, décrite dans la section Masquer complètement un champ dans la visualisation. Lorsque vous appliquez cette option aux résultats croisés dynamiques, les données sont masquées pour toutes les colonnes créées à partir de ce champ, et pas uniquement pour la colonne individuelle que vous avez utilisée pour effectuer la sélection. En d'autres termes, chaque série créée à partir du champ parent est masquée. Dans l'exemple précédent, toutes les séries Nombre d'utilisateurs seraient masquées.

Remplissage des dates et valeurs manquantes

Certains jeux de données contiennent des valeurs qui suivent un schéma prévisible, comme les dates. Vous pouvez extraire les données d'une période et constater que certaines dates, semaines, mois ou autres types de dates n'ont pas de valeur correspondante. Par défaut, la table de données n'affiche que les dates renvoyées par la requête et ignore les dates manquantes. L'option de remplissage des dimensions de Looker vous permet d'afficher les dates ou d'autres valeurs manquantes dans la table de données et sur l'axe correspondant de la visualisation de la requête. Le remplissage de dimension est particulièrement utile pour les requêtes pour lesquelles de nombreux jours ne comportent aucune donnée ou aucune donnée.

Les données suivantes sont un exemple de résultats de requête qui ignorent les dates sans valeur correspondante.

Date de l'événement (accidents) Nombre d'accidents
2011-10-06 2
2011-10-07 3
2011-10-10 1
2011-10-11 1
2011-10-12 2
2011-10-13 2
2011-10-14 2
2011-10-15 3
2011-10-16 3

Si vous n'utilisez pas le remplissage des dimensions, Looker relie les points de données dont il dispose, ce qui génère un graphique potentiellement trompeur qui n'affiche pas les dates pour lesquelles il n'y a pas de données. Dans cet exemple, le graphique semble inclure des valeurs pour les dates 2011-10-08 et 2011-10-09, bien que ces dates n'aient pas de valeurs correspondantes dans le tableau de données.

Les dates pour lesquelles des valeurs sont manquantes apparaissent sur l'axe des x d'un graphique linéaire, et la ligne qui relie chaque point de données fonctionne sans interruption, ce qui donne l'impression que ces dates ont des valeurs de données.

L'activation du remplissage des dimensions ajoute les dates manquantes:

Date Valeur
2011-10-06 2
2011-10-07 3
2011-10-08 Ø
2011-10-09 Ø
2011-10-10 1
2011-10-11 1
2011-10-12 2
2011-10-13 2
2011-10-14 2
2011-10-15 3
2011-10-16 3
2011-10-17 Ø
2011-10-18 Ø

Dans la visualisation, les dates avec des valeurs nulles sont tracées comme zéro. Cela rend le graphique plus informatif.

Dans le graphique linéaire, les dates sans données sont représentées par zéro.

Pour utiliser le remplissage des dimensions, sélectionnez le menu en forme de roue dentée de la dimension appropriée dans la section "Données" d'une exploration. Sélectionnez l'option Remplir les dates manquantes ou Remplir les valeurs manquantes.

La fonctionnalité de remplissage des dimensions est disponible pour les dimensions contenant des valeurs oui/non, des valeurs graduelles et la plupart des types de date. Vous pouvez également l'appliquer à n'importe quelle dimension basée sur une liste de valeurs, via les paramètres case ou tier.

Le remplissage des dimensions s'active automatiquement pour les requêtes qui s'exécutent avec une seule dimension et/ou un seul pivot, à condition que vous n'ayez appliqué de filtre à aucune mesure. Le remplissage des dimensions peut également être appliqué à plusieurs dimensions à la fois dans une requête, y compris aux dimensions croisées dynamiquement. Toutefois, Looker peut désactiver automatiquement le remplissage des dimensions pour optimiser les performances de la requête s'il détecte qu'un trop grand nombre de champs seront générés avec des valeurs remplies.

Vous ne pouvez pas utiliser le remplissage des dimensions dans certains cas, par exemple:

  • Lorsque votre développeur Looker a utilisé le paramètre order_by_field ou désactivé le paramètre allow_fill pour certaines dimensions.

  • Lorsque les dimensions sont soumises à un filtre et comportent un nombre fixe de valeurs, comme oui/non, les jours de la semaine, les jours du mois, etc. Le filtrage en fonction de ces types de champs élimine les valeurs dont Looker a besoin pour renseigner les valeurs manquantes de manière prévisible et précise.

  • Lorsque vous effectuez des recherches dans une dimension pivoté.

  • Looker détecte qu'un trop grand nombre de lignes ou de colonnes seront générées avec des valeurs remplies et désactive automatiquement le remplissage des dimensions afin d'optimiser les performances des requêtes.

<class="anchor" name="the_visualization_tooltip"></class="ancre">

Info-bulle de visualisation

Lorsque vous pointez sur un point de données dans une visualisation, l'info-bulle affiche la valeur des dimensions et mesures sélectionnées par défaut.

Lorsqu&#39;un utilisateur pointe son curseur sur Californie, une info-bulle s&#39;affiche avec la valeur &quot;État Californie&quot; et la valeur &quot;Marge brute totale&quot; de 988 018,58 $.

Vous pouvez utiliser des variables Liquid dans un paramètre html pour personnaliser les informations affichées dans l'info-bulle. Consultez le livre de recettes Optimiser les visualisations dans Looker: personnalisation des info-bulles pour obtenir un guide par étapes et des exemples.